Output 29596251b040d3d2cc327744952cb7b85c5b117f5ee53891c003242086829290:17

value
105835
script pubkey
OP_0 OP_PUSHBYTES_20 75eca376bbbb62282c9e7765559a6ad7766be219
address
bc1qwhk2xa4mhd3zsty7waj4txn26amxhcsecuwzmq
transaction
29596251b040d3d2cc327744952cb7b85c5b117f5ee53891c003242086829290
spent
true